Excerpt from Proceedings of the Dorset Natural History and Antiquarian Field Club, 1890, Vol. 11 The summer meetings OF the clue - The question of the pro gramme of meetings for the year was next discussed at some length. A ballot was eventually taken, resulting in a decision to hold a two days' meeting at Bridport in July, a meeting in Purbeck in August, and one at Badbury Rings in September. The meeting adjourned for luncheon at and at the majority Of members were conveyed in carriages to Ridgeway Hill, where certain geological sections of interest were examined. The afternoon was lovely, and the view of Weymouth Bay and Portland Isle was very clear. The town Of Dorchester was reached in returning about Another section Of the party with antiquarian tastes visited Stinsford Manor House under the guidance of the Rev. C. R. Baskett, who entertained them at tea at the Vicarage subsequently. This brought the day's meeting to a conclusion.
